CODE

SEO and Readability Assistant SPA

SEO and Readability Assistant SPA

Introducing the Free SEO & Readability Assistant SPA — Boost Your Content Quality in Real-Time

Creating content that ranks high on search engines and remains easy to read is no easy task. That’s why I built this free Vue-based SEO & Readability Assistant SPA — a lightweight, fully client-side tool that helps you optimize your titles, descriptions, and content structure on the fly.

Custom CSP – Protect Your Site

Custom CSP – Protect Your Site

Custom CSP – Protect Your Site

Description:
This plugin helps secure your Joomla website by controlling which external services and CDNs (like Google Fonts, YouTube, or LinkedIn) are allowed to load. It adds an extra layer of protection by telling the browser what’s safe and what to block.

To-Do List App Built with Vue

A Simple To-Do List App Built with Vue

A Simple To-Do App — No Installs, No Logins, No Fuss

Looking for a lightweight and easy-to-use? This To-Do List App Built with Vue doesn’t require any installation or account signup.
I created a simple browser-based task manager you can run directly from your desktop — no setup, no tech skills needed.

Security Plugin for Joomla

Security Plugin for Joomla

Prevent First Level Content Copy and Enhance Frontend Security 

Looking for a simple security plugin for Joomla? This Security Plugin offers a first level frontend protection against common content theft methods like right-click, copy/paste, page saving, and developer tool access. Designed for Joomla 4.x, 5.x, it integrates seamlessly into any template and uses modern, non-intrusive toast notifications for better user experience.

A Private Social Network for Any Community

A Private Social Network for Any Community

A Private Social Network


This platform is a secure, private space designed to bring people together—starting with expats, but fully adaptable for any kind of community or interest group. Whether you're relocating, exploring new opportunities, or simply looking to connect with like-minded people, you’ll find a welcoming hub here.

MP3 Audio Player Module for Joomla

Audio Player Module for Joomla

MP3 Audio Player Module for Joomla

Enjoy seamless audio playback directly on your website with our MP3 Audio Player Module for Joomla. This lightweight and responsive player allows you to easily create playlists by simply uploading your MP3 files to a folder — no complicated setup required. Users can play, pause, skip tracks, and toggle between light and dark themes with a simple and elegant interface.

Joomla Rate Limiter Plugin

Joomla Rate Limiter Plugin

Joomla Rate Limiter Plugin Technical Overview

Purpose

The Joomla Rate Limiter plugin provides a lightweight, session-based protection mechanism against form abuse or accidental rapid submissions. It ensures that users can only submit forms a limited number of times within a defined time window.

PHP Simple HTML DOM Parser - Tutorial - Extrair dados de website

PHP Tutorial - Extracting website data

PHP Simple HTML DOM Parser

a library for extracting specific content from a website and publishing it on another website. Web scraping is the process of extracting data or content from a website. Extracted data or content can then be posted on other websites or saved to a database. Unlike screen scraping, which captures content as an image, web scraping extracts the underlying HTML code to retrieve the website's data or content.

Tutorial Android RecyclerView - Joomla VirtueMart E-Commerce

Tutorial Android - Joomla VirtueMart E-Commerce com RecyclerView e sistema de pesquisa com as bibliotecas Volley e Glide: 

Biblioteca Volley: Volley é uma biblioteca HTTP que torna a rede para aplicativos Android mais fácil e, mais importante, mais rápida.

Glide: Glide é uma estrutura de gerenciamento de mídia e carregamento de imagens de código aberto rápido e eficiente para Android que envolve decodificação de mídia, cache de memória e disco e pool de recursos em uma interface simples e fácil de usar.